Medical Records Supervisor (Full-Time, In-Office)
Sedaghat Law Group, APC
Pay: $30.00 $45.00 per hour (DOE)

Sedaghat Law Group, APC is looking for a driven, experienced, and highly organized Medical Records Supervisor to lead and strengthen our medical records department. This is a key leadership role within our personal injury firm, ideal for someone who thrives in a fast-paced environment, takes ownership of their work, and is ready to help push a team to perform at a high level.

Position Requirements:

  • Minimum 2 years of personal injury experience required
  • At least 1 year of experience handling medical records requests
  • Strong leadership, organization, and problem-solving skills

Core Responsibilities:

  • Manage and oversee the daily operations of the medical records department
  • Supervise, train, and support medical records staff to ensure productivity and accuracy
  • Review files to prepare cases for the demands department
  • Ensure timely ordering, follow-up, and receipt of medical records and billing
  • Maintain department workflow, deadlines, and quality control standards
  • Identify and implement process improvements for efficiency and organization
  • Communicate with providers, staff, and attorneys regarding records status and case needs
  • Step in to assist with records requests and follow-ups when necessary
